Here’s a chronological list of every macOS version released by Apple, along with their release dates, codenames, and latest versions: OS X 10 beta: Kodiak (September 13, 2000) OS X 10.0: Cheetah (March 14, 2001) – Latest: 10.0.4. OS X 10.1: Puma (September 15, 2001) – Latest: 10.1.5. OS X 10.2: Jaguar (August 14, 2002) – Latest: 10.2.8.

After sixteen distinct versions of macOS 10, macOS Big Sur was presented as version 11 in 2020, and every subsequent version has also incremented the major version number, similarly to classic Mac OS and iOS. macOS has supported three major processor architectures, beginning with PowerPC -based Macs in 1999.
